news 2026/5/10 14:33:18

从零开始学MCP(六)- 连接本地MCP servers

作者头像

张小明

前端开发工程师

1.2k 24
文章封面图
从零开始学MCP(六)- 连接本地MCP servers

了解如何将Trae连接到本地MCP servers,实现文件系统的访问以及集成其他强大的功能

MCP servers通过提供对本地资源(local resources)和工具(tools)的安全可控的访问来扩展AI应用的能力。许多客户端都支持MCP,实现了跨平台和跨应用的多样化集成。

本文演示如何使用Trae作为例子连接到本地MCP servers, 还有很多其他支持MCP的客户端 。虽然本次以Trae为例进行演示,但这些概念广泛适用于其他兼容MCP的客户端。在本教程结束后,Trae将能够与计算机上的文件进行交互,创建新文档,管理文件夹,并在文件系统中进行搜索 - 当然,所有这些操作都需要你的明确许可。

先决条件:

Trae

Trae官网

⚠️本次演示使用的Trae版本为3.1.2,不同版本界面可能有所差异,以实际版本为准!

Node.js

文件系统Filesystem Server和许多其他MCP server都需要Node.js来运行。通过打开CMD终端验证Node.js是否安装成功:

node --version

如果没有安装Node.js,请从 nodejs.org 下载。推荐使用LTS(长期支持)版本。

认识MCP Servers

MCP servers是在你的计算机上运行的程序,通过标准化协议为Trae提供特定功能。在获得你的允许之后,每个server都把可用的工具(tools)暴露给Claude供其调用。Filesystem Server将提供以下工具:

  • 读取文件内容和目录结构
  • 创建新的文件和目录
  • 移动和重命名文件
  • 按名称或内容搜索文件

所有的动作在执行前都需要你的明确批准,确保你完全控制Trae可以访问和修改的内容。

安装Filesystem Server

  1. 打开Trae,进入设置 ⇒ MCP
  1. 添加 ⇒ 手动添加

    弹出【手动配置】

  2. 打开 Filesystem Server官网

    复制这段代码

  3. 把这段代码粘贴到【手动配置】框中,修改/Users/username/Desktop,/path/to/other/allowed/dir

为自己电脑上的文件夹路径,点【确认】保存。

  1. 可以看到如下效果,则代表已经成功添加MCP server


点击filesystem,可以查看可用的工具(tools)

使用Filesystem Server

操作示例:用Python写一个helloworld并保存到当前文件夹

版权声明: 本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权/违法违规/事实不符,请联系邮箱:809451989@qq.com进行投诉反馈,一经查实,立即删除!
网站建设 2026/5/9 18:35:57

springboot基于vue的高校食堂餐饮管理系统_3zj4dq02

目录已开发项目效果实现截图开发技术系统开发工具:核心代码参考示例1.建立用户稀疏矩阵,用于用户相似度计算【相似度矩阵】2.计算目标用户与其他用户的相似度系统测试总结源码文档获取/同行可拿货,招校园代理 :文章底部获取博主联系方式&…

作者头像 李华
网站建设 2026/5/5 12:47:59

开启汽车实训新维度:基于真实标准的虚拟仿真教学软件

在职业教育深化改革的当下,汽车专业教学正面临着实训资源紧张、教学手段亟待创新等诸多挑战。如何让学生在有限的空间与时间里,掌握扎实、规范的专业技能,是每一位教育工作者持续思考的课题。为此,我们潜心研发了一款专为汽车专业…

作者头像 李华
网站建设 2026/5/9 21:27:33

如何查看DB2数据库的安装目录

已知条件及需求: 经过与第三方沟通了解到DB2的实例用户是“db2inst”,我现在的需求是需要上传一个压缩包到DB2的安装目录下。 步骤一:切换登录用户为db2inst步骤二:执行db2level命令Product is installed at后面跟着的就是安装目录…

作者头像 李华
网站建设 2026/5/9 8:33:26

Spring Security动态权限管理深度解析:高级策略与实践指南

Spring Security动态权限管理深度解析:高级策略与实践指南 【免费下载链接】spring-security Spring Security 项目地址: https://gitcode.com/gh_mirrors/spr/spring-security Spring Security权限管理作为企业级应用安全的核心组件,通过多层次授…

作者头像 李华
网站建设 2026/5/9 10:08:57

已经安装了PyTorch,Jupyter Notebook仍然报错“No module named torch“

问题描述: 已经安装了PyTorch,Jupyter Notebook仍然报错"No module named torch"解决办法: 点击右上角的Python3(ipykernel),这个按钮的功能是switch kernel。 然后更换kernel, 例如这里我换成了py312,代表python 3.12版…

作者头像 李华
网站建设 2026/5/9 20:52:00

海外支付业务

海外支付业务在需求与技术双轮驱动下保持高速增长,中国机构凭借电商生态与本地化能力快速崛起,但需跨越合规、区域差异与成本效率的三重门槛。未来,“实时互联 牌照合规 生态协同” 将成为机构破局的核心路径,而新兴市场与 B2B …

作者头像 李华